Panchkula: Labourer held for bludgeoning 45-year-old man to death

The accused, identified as Shripal, used to work as a labourer; he will be produced before the court on Friday. The deceased was identified as Mukesh

Police have arrested a 35-year-old man, hailing from Uttar Pradesh, for battering a 45-year-old man to death following a spat near Shivalik Garden, Manimajra, on Tuesday night.

The accused, identified as Shripal, used to work as a labourer. He will be produced before the court on Friday. The deceased was identified as Mukesh.

A case was registered on the complaint of Parkash Kumar, 56, of Manimajra. The complainant said he operates a taxi and on Wednesday at 6 am, he saw the body of the deceased lying under the Peepal tree where his taxi was parked. The deceased had injury marks on the face, nose and ears, and blood was oozing from the mouth.

After he informed police, a case under Section 302 (murder) of the Indian Penal Code (IPC) was registered at Manimajra police station.

During interrogation, it was revealed that the accused was known to Mukesh. On Tuesday night, an altercation took place between them on the issue of hurling verbal abuse. Police said both were drunk and soon the altercation turned into a scuffle.
